Topics Covered in This Nutrition MCQ Quiz
This quiz includes MCQs based on important topics such as carbohydrates, proteins, fats, vitamins, minerals, balanced diet, malnutrition, deficiency diseases, and types of nutrition, along with other fundamental concepts related to human nutrition and health.
